Répondre à la discussion
Affichage des résultats 1 à 16 sur 16

transmettre du son a travers arduino



  1. #1
    architecte951357

    Post transmettre du son a travers arduino

    Bonjour tout le monde
    j'aimerai bien faire un projet : il y'a un micro-contrôleur (atmel atmega 328p) avec un micro et un module émetteur radio 433mHz et de l'autre part un arduino uno avec récepteur radio 433mHz avec ampli et haut parleur ,l’idée est de transmettre un signale sonore a travers le module radio pour qu'il soit reproduit dans le haut parleur
    es-que arduino/atmega 328p est capable de faire cette opération avec ces composant + le code ou il fait quelque chose d'autre ??
    merci beaucoup d’éclairer ma lanterne et tout les suggestion son les bien venue

    -----


  2. Publicité
  3. #2
    Yoruk

    Re : transmettre du son a travers arduino

    Salut et bienvenue à toi,

    Citation Envoyé par architecte951357 Voir le message
    il y'a un micro-contrôleur (atmel atmega 328p) avec un micro et un module émetteur radio 433mHz et de l'autre part un arduino uno avec récepteur radio 433mHz avec ampli et haut parleur
    Tu as déjà tout ça ? Schéma ? Documentation des composants ?

    Citation Envoyé par architecte951357 Voir le message
    l’idée est de transmettre un signale sonore a travers le module radio pour qu'il soit reproduit dans le haut parleur
    es-que arduino/atmega 328p est capable de faire cette opération avec ces composant + le code ou il fait quelque chose d'autre ??
    Tout dépend du type de micro utilisé. Le 328p contient des CAN de 10 bits, et la vitesse de fonctionnement d'une arduino est limite pour un bon échantillonnage sonore, sans parler du débit limitant des modules radio qui doit surement être pas bien haut.
    Coté réception, le problème va être le même. De plus, il te faudra surement passer par un CNA externe, le 328p n'en comportant pas.

    Pour une simple transmission audio, il exite des solutions bluetooth clé en main...
    La robotique, c'est fantastique !

  4. #3
    architecte951357

    Re : transmettre du son a travers arduino

    Bonsoir yoruk merci beaucoup pour votre Reponse
    J'ai rien encore j'ai juste arduino et les micro-contrôleur pour le bluetooth je ponce pas que la porté ateint celle d'une transmission radio je connais rien sur le debit de transmission mais sa serait pas similaire a celle du plus mediocre talki-walki pour enfant ?

  5. #4
    antek

    Re : transmettre du son a travers arduino

    Citation Envoyé par architecte951357 Voir le message
    mais sa serait pas similaire a celle du plus mediocre talki-walki pour enfant ?
    Si.
    Sauf à faire des conversions 16 bit et soigner la fréquence d'échantillonnage et liaison radio.

  6. #5
    Yoruk

    Re : transmettre du son a travers arduino

    Et attention, avec ton montage arduino, tu vas effectuer une transmission numérique, alors que tes talkie-walkies pour enfants travaillent (surement ?) en analogique. Difficile alors de comparer les débits.
    La robotique, c'est fantastique !

  7. A voir en vidéo sur Futura
  8. #6
    architecte951357

    Re : transmettre du son a travers arduino

    bonjour
    et quelle serai la porté de mon truc ? (dans un champs libre)

  9. Publicité
  10. #7
    antek

    Re : transmettre du son a travers arduino

    Citation Envoyé par architecte951357 Voir le message
    bonjour
    et quelle serai la porté de mon truc ? (dans un champs libre)
    C'est fonction de paramètres (débit, tension d'alim, antenne, . . .) et indiqué par le fabricant.
    Diviser la portée annoncée par 2 pour avoir une quasi-certitude !

  11. #8
    architecte951357

    Re : transmettre du son a travers arduino

    et pour ce qui convertisseur numérique vers analogique du coté de l'arduino celui la ferai l'affaire ? PCF8591

  12. #9
    antek

    Re : transmettre du son a travers arduino

    Citation Envoyé par architecte951357 Voir le message
    et pour ce qui convertisseur numérique vers analogique du coté de l'arduino celui la ferai l'affaire ? PCF8591
    Un lien svp.
    Le CNA devra avec le même nbre de bits que le CAN.
    Avec arduino on peut aussi faire un CNA avec un réseau R/2R.

  13. #10
    architecte951357

    Re : transmettre du son a travers arduino

    si je peux faire avec mon arduino uno un CNA pas besoin d'acheter un svp passer moi un lien de comment faire pour le CNA
    pour le lien du PCF8591
    http://www.amazon.fr/PCF8591-Convert.../dp/B00Q6WWUNG
    et merci beaucoup pour votre aide

  14. #11
    Yoruk

    Re : transmettre du son a travers arduino

    Tu t'embrouilles... La arduino permet de faire une conversion Analogique -> Numérique (CAN) sur 10 bits. (DAC en anglais)

    Pour la conversion numérique -> analogique, tu peux effectivement passer par un réseau de résistances.
    La robotique, c'est fantastique !

  15. #12
    Blue Sn4ke

    Re : transmettre du son a travers arduino

    Citation Envoyé par Yoruk Voir le message
    Tu t'embrouilles... La arduino permet de faire une conversion Analogique -> Numérique (CAN) sur 10 bits. (DAC en anglais)

    Pour la conversion numérique -> analogique, tu peux effectivement passer par un réseau de résistances.
    C'est toi qui t'embrouilles (ADC)

    Clairement le matériel que tu veux utiliser n'est pas du tout adapté à la fonction que tu veux réaliser.
    Une module 433Mhz c'est tout au plus quelques milliers de bauds à une dizaine de mètres

    Un échantillonnage 8bits 8kHz... ça demande 64000 bauds !

    L'arduino a beau être à la mode, on ne fait pas tout avec n'importe quoi !

  16. Publicité
  17. #13
    architecte951357

    Re : transmettre du son a travers arduino

    donc il faut que je monte un CNA avec des resistance d'apres ce lien :
    http://www.ac-creteil.fr/lycees/94/d...NA/F5CNA_8.htm
    pour mon CNA 10 bits il faut :
    11 résistance : 2R
    10 résistance : R
    je prend quelle valeur de R ?

  18. #14
    Yoruk

    Re : transmettre du son a travers arduino

    Citation Envoyé par Blue Sn4ke Voir le message
    C'est toi qui t'embrouilles (ADC)
    Oupsss.... ! La culture, c'est comme la confiture...
    La robotique, c'est fantastique !

  19. #15
    antek

    Re : transmettre du son a travers arduino

    Citation Envoyé par architecte951357 Voir le message
    donc il faut que je monte un CNA avec des resistance d'apres ce lien :
    http://www.ac-creteil.fr/lycees/94/d...NA/F5CNA_8.htm
    pour mon CNA 10 bits il faut :
    11 résistance : 2R
    10 résistance : R
    je prend quelle valeur de R ?
    Bof, 1 k à 10 k.
    Tu peux aussi remplacer le CNA par une sortie PWM.

  20. #16
    Blue Sn4ke

    Re : transmettre du son a travers arduino

    Citation Envoyé par architecte951357 Voir le message
    donc il faut que je monte un CNA avec des resistance d'apres ce lien :
    http://www.ac-creteil.fr/lycees/94/d...NA/F5CNA_8.htm
    pour mon CNA 10 bits il faut :
    11 résistance : 2R
    10 résistance : R
    je prend quelle valeur de R ?
    C'est bien beau de choisir des valeurs de résistances, mais as tu lu mon message ?

    CE QUE TU VEUX FAIRE N'EST PAS POSSIBLE !

    Pour transmettre du son, il y a sûrement bien d'autres bricolages à faire en analogique !

Sur le même thème :

Discussions similaires

  1. Carte Arduino UNO R3 ou Arduino Mega 2560 R3 ?
    Par theoze dans le forum Électronique
    Réponses: 10
    Dernier message: 11/03/2015, 15h36
  2. Arduino anti rebond avec arduino
    Par sari12 dans le forum Électronique
    Réponses: 13
    Dernier message: 23/10/2014, 17h04
  3. Communication arduino-arduino avec module Xbee
    Par TPESI22012 dans le forum Électronique
    Réponses: 2
    Dernier message: 23/12/2013, 17h24
  4. Réponses: 3
    Dernier message: 21/12/2006, 20h39